Output ed70daab8c974dba825103303d92ba880db31ace844b0393916f3c41e9683726:1

value
23409317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cce919de635462ff0c374296a5d336b1af2b2e1 OP_EQUAL
address
3JuLRG5and61NRjVRxFTNu7pEJq3Y7kwZL
transaction
ed70daab8c974dba825103303d92ba880db31ace844b0393916f3c41e9683726
spent
true